Output 5893560f5e30cccc4c4bd6b26604fa90ad94896b18db8c6d2dda24f018e2dd04:22

value
13575381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f13dc68f45236a4d43a71da88dcb28120db89076 OP_EQUAL
address
3Pgan296BPocd2UJDM7wFoQzMYwqeuR6Gm
transaction
5893560f5e30cccc4c4bd6b26604fa90ad94896b18db8c6d2dda24f018e2dd04
spent
true